Abstract

Background: Preparing student teachers for professional practicum is essential to build confidence before engaging in real classroom practice. This study aimed to investigate the model and examine student satisfaction with practicum readiness among mathematics education students at Yala Rajabhat University.

Methods: This research and development study was conducted in four phases. Phase one, data exploration, involved nine key informants who participated in semi-structured, in-depth individual interviews, which were analyzed through descriptive content analysis. Phase two, model development, involved engaging five participants to evaluate the appropriateness of the model through focus group discussions, which were analyzed using the mean index of item-objective congruence. Phase three, model implementation, applied the developed model to 32 cluster-sampled students. Instruments used a readiness assessment and satisfaction questionnaire, employing a one-group pretest–posttest design. Data were analyzed using descriptive statistics (mean, standard deviation) and inferential statistics (t-test). Phase four, model refinement, analyzed open-ended responses from readiness and satisfaction evaluations.

Results: The developed “PROM Model” consisted of components principles, objectives, instructional processes, knowledge content, learning activities, and supportive learning media and steps: experience building, knowledge sharing, summarization, and application. The model demonstrated high appropriateness. Comparative results indicated significant improvement after implementation (M=4.41) compared to before (M=3.75), with statistical significance at the 0.05 level (p=-6.171). Student satisfaction with the model was high (M=4.06, S.D.=0.84).

Conclusions: The preparation model for mathematics student teachers’ professional practicum at Yala Rajabhat University comprises six elements and four steps, showing high appropriateness and effectiveness. The model significantly enhanced students’ readiness and satisfaction, particularly emphasizing the role of instructors in supporting model development and application. This suggests the model’s potential for practical use in teacher education institutions to strengthen professional practice.
